While Kaplan Singapore operates as a Private Education Institution (PEI) and does not typically feature in standard university rankings as a standalone entity, its strength lies in its powerful partnerships. The degrees awarded at Kaplan are conferred by its renowned partner universities, which hold impressive global standings.
When you study at Kaplan Singapore, you are essentially earning a degree from one of these world-class institutions:
Murdoch University (Australia): A core partner of Kaplan, Murdoch University is frequently ranked among the top 100 young universities in the world. It is a member of the "Innovative Research Universities" group in Australia, ensuring that the curriculum delivered at Kaplan is cutting-edge and research-led.
University College Dublin (Ireland): As Ireland’s largest and most globally engaged university, UCD is consistently ranked in the top 1% of higher education institutions worldwide according to the QS World University Rankings. Its business school holds the prestigious "Triple Crown" accreditation (AACSB, EQUIS, and AMBA), a distinction held by less than 1% of business schools globally.
Northumbria University (UK): Named the University of the Year 2022 by Times Higher Education, Northumbria has a stellar reputation for academic excellence and graduate employability. Its partnership with Kaplan allows students to access high-quality British education in the heart of Asia.
University of Portsmouth (UK): Known for its high student satisfaction and excellent teaching standards, the University of Portsmouth holds a Gold rating in the Teaching Excellence Framework (TEF), the UK government’s assessment of teaching quality in higher education.
Royal Holloway, University of London (UK): A constituent college of the prestigious University of London, Royal Holloway is consistently ranked among the top universities in the UK and globally, offering degrees that are respected worldwide.

The Kaplan Singapore learning experience is anchored by its two modern, city-centre campuses: Kaplan City Campus @ Wilkie Edge and Kaplan City Campus @ Odeon 331. Strategically located in the Dhoby Ghaut district, these campuses place students right in the heart of Singapore’s educational and commercial zone, surrounded by major shopping malls, libraries, and transport hubs.
Kaplan City Campus @ Wilkie Edge
This campus is designed to facilitate interactive learning and student engagement. It features spacious, high-tech lecture halls and seminar rooms equipped with the latest audio-visual technology to support hybrid learning models. A key highlight is the Synergy Pod, a collaborative learning space that encourages group discussions and project work. The campus also houses a comprehensive library and resource centre, providing students with access to a vast array of physical and digital academic materials.
Kaplan City Campus @ Odeon 331
Located just a short walk from Wilkie Edge, the Odeon 331 campus extends the institution's footprint with specialised facilities. It includes dedicated computer laboratories with industry-standard software for IT and design students. The campus also features the Kaplan Student Lounge, a vibrant space where students can unwind, network, and participate in club activities.

Kaplan Singapore offers a comprehensive array of full-time and part-time programs ranging from Diplomas to Bachelor's and Master's degrees. The courses are meticulously designed to align with industry demands, ensuring high employability upon graduation.
Business & Management
This is one of the most popular disciplines at Kaplan. Programs cover specialised areas such as Banking and Finance, Marketing, International Business, and Logistics & Supply Chain Management. The curriculum is often case-study based, allowing students to solve real-world business problems.
Information Technology
With Singapore being a tech hub, IT courses at Kaplan are highly sought after. Students can specialise in Cyber Security, Business Information Systems, Computer Science, and Forensics. The programs often include practical lab sessions and projects that simulate actual IT environments.
Psychology & Social Sciences
Kaplan offers robust programs in Psychology, Counselling, and Criminology. These courses are accredited by relevant professional bodies and provide a strong foundation for students wishing to pursue careers in social work, clinical psychology, or criminal justice.
Hospitality & Tourism Management
Given Singapore's status as a top tourist destination, this discipline offers immense practical value. Courses cover tourism operations, hotel management, and events management, often including internship components that provide direct industry exposure.
Law
Through its partners like Murdoch University, Kaplan offers law degrees that are recognised for admission to legal practice in various jurisdictions (subject to specific country requirements). The curriculum covers core legal principles, including Contract Law, Criminal Law, and Torts.
Accounting, Banking & Finance
Designed for aspiring financial professionals, these courses prepare students for certifications like ACCA and CFA. The rigorous curriculum covers financial reporting, auditing, taxation, and investment analysis.

Understanding the financial commitment is crucial for international students. Kaplan Singapore offers competitive tuition fees compared to universities in the UK, USA, or Australia, making it a cost-effective option for obtaining a global degree.
Program Level | Estimated Course Fee (SGD) | Duration (Approx.) |
|---|---|---|
Diploma Programs | SGD 13,000 – SGD 16,000 | 8 Months |
Bachelor’s Degree | SGD 20,000 – SGD 34,000 | 16 – 24 Months |
Master’s Degree | SGD 28,000 – SGD 35,000 | 12 – 15 Months |
English Experience | SGD 2,500 – SGD 12,500 | 2 – 10 Months |
Note: Fees are subject to change and may vary depending on the specific university partner and intake. Contact your Global Mentors for the most up-to-date fee structures.

Kaplan Singapore is committed to recognising and rewarding academic excellence. International students can apply for various scholarship schemes designed to alleviate tuition costs.
Kaplan Merit Scholarship: This is the most prominent scholarship offered to existing students. It is awarded based on academic results achieved during their course of study at Kaplan. Students who rank in the top percentile of their cohort in their Diploma or Degree programs can receive significant tuition fee rebates.
University Partner Scholarships: Specific university partners, such as Murdoch University or UCD, occasionally offer bursaries or scholarships for high-achieving international students entering specific degree programs.

To successfully apply to Kaplan Singapore, international students must meet specific academic and English language criteria. These vary depending on the level of study.
For Diploma Programs:
Academic: Completion of Year 12 / High School qualification with passing grades in core subjects.
English: IELTS score of 5.5 to 6.0, or equivalent.
For Bachelor’s Degree Programs:
Academic: A relevant Polytechnic Diploma, Kaplan Diploma, or an equivalent qualification. Direct entry to the final year is often possible for relevant diploma holders.
English: IELTS score of 6.0 to 6.5 (depending on the university partner).
For Master’s Degree Programs:
Academic: A recognised Bachelor’s degree from an accredited institution. Some MBA programs may require work experience.
English: IELTS score of 6.0 to 6.5.
Documents Required:
Passport Copy (Bio-data page).
Academic Transcripts and Certificates (Year 10, Year 12, Degree).
English Proficiency Test Scores (IELTS/TOEFL/PTE).
Passport-sized Photograph (White background).
Statement of Purpose (SOP).
Updated Resume/CV.

Kaplan Singapore does not typically operate on a strict "cut-off" score system like public universities in India (e.g., JEE or NEET ranks). Instead, admission is based on meeting the Minimum Entry Requirements (MER).
Year 12 Scores: Generally, an average of 55-65% in the best 4 subjects is sufficient for entry into Diploma programs.
Bachelor's Entry: A GPA of 2.0 to 2.5 (on a 4.0 scale) in previous diploma studies is usually the baseline for acceptance into degree programs.
